Washing Programs
Follow garment care label symbols for temperature guidance.
- Eco 40-60: For normally soiled cotton, washable at 40°C or 60°C. Most energy and water-efficient.
- Cotton: For normal to heavily soiled, durable cotton items.
- Care: For lightly to normally soiled synthetics (polyester, acrylic, viscose) or mixed fibers.
- Mix: For lightly to normally soiled, elastic textiles (cotton, linen, synthetics, mixed).
- Fine: For delicate garments. Turn inside out. Liquid detergent recommended.
- White: For normal to heavily soiled towels, underwear, tablecloths, etc. (cotton/linen). 90°C includes pre-wash.
- Stain 40°: For heavily soiled items with resistant colors. Offers higher wash class. Do not mix colors. Powder detergent recommended. Pre-treatment for tough stains advised.
- 30 Minutes: For lightly soiled items. Saves time and energy.
- Rinse & Spin: Rinses and spins. For durable fabrics.
- Spin & Drain: Drains water only. For durable fabrics.
- Refresh: Freshens clothes, removes odors, relaxes fibers. For dry, lightly soiled items. Clothes will be slightly damp. Aids ironing. Do not add softener/detergent. Not for wool/silk.
- 20°C: For lightly soiled cotton at 20°C.
- Wool: Woolmark approved cycle for machine-washable wool. Follow care labels.
- Allergy: Removes common allergens like pollen, mites, pet hair.
- Terry: For home textiles. Optimizes softener use, saves time/energy. Powder detergent recommended.
Options
If a selected option is incompatible with the program or another option, the indicator light will flash, and the option will not activate.
- Active Care: Emulsifies detergent for better fiber penetration, effective stain removal at low temperatures, preserving colors and fabrics. Uses special drum movements. Powder or liquid detergent recommended.
- Steam Hygiene: Enhances washing by generating steam to remove bacteria and refresh fibers. May cause porthole condensation.
- Final Care: Gentle tumbling action for up to 6 hours after the cycle ends to prevent creasing. Can be interrupted anytime.
- Rapid / Green: Press once for 'Rapid' to shorten cycle time. Press again for 'Green' to save more energy.
- Start Delay: Set a delayed start time. The [Start Delay Active] symbol appears. Press repeatedly until 'OFF' is displayed to cancel.
- Temperature: Press 'Temp.' to adjust the wash temperature.
- Spin: Press 'Spin' to adjust the spin speed.
Operation
Adding Laundry
If the [Add Laundry] symbol is lit, you can add more items. Pause the machine using the START/PAUSE button (▶️), open the door, add laundry, then press START/PAUSE (▶️) again to resume.
Changing a Running Program
Pause the machine with START/PAUSE (▶️), select the new program, and press START/PAUSE (▶️) again.
Cancelling a Program
Press and hold the EIN/AUS (Power) button.
End of Cycle
The display shows "END". The door unlocks when the [Door Locked] symbol extinguishes. Remove laundry and switch off the machine using the EIN/AUS button. The machine will switch off automatically after about 10 minutes if not manually turned off.

Troubleshooting
Before contacting technical support, check these common issues:
Issue | Possible Cause / Solution |
---|---|
Machine does not start. | Not plugged in correctly, no power, door not closed, EIN/AUS or START/PAUSE not pressed, water tap closed, start delay active, DEMO mode active. |
Wash cycle does not start. | Water tap closed, inlet hose kinked or not connected, low water pressure, START/PAUSE not pressed. |
Machine fills and drains continuously. | Drain hose too low, end of hose in water, no air vent in wall drain, or back pressure issues (consider anti-siphon valve). |
Water not draining / Symbol [F9E1] appears. | Pump filter blocked, drain hose kinked, drain pipe blocked. Clean pump filter. |
Excessive vibration during spin. | Transport screws not removed, machine not level, machine is jammed between cabinets/wall. |
Machine is leaking. | Inlet hose not screwed on properly, detergent drawer clogged, drain hose not connected correctly. |
Symbol flashes / Error code (e.g., F1E1). | Turn off, unplug for 1 min, plug in and turn on again. If persists, contact technical support. |
Excessive foam. | Incorrect detergent (not machine-safe), too much detergent used. |
Symbol flashes / Spin speed '0' displayed. | Load is unbalanced. Add more items of varying sizes and run 'Spin & Drain'. Avoid small loads of large, absorbent items. Mix load sizes. |
Deactivating DEMO Mode:
Turn machine ON, then OFF. Press and hold START/PAUSE (▶️) until a beep. Turn machine ON again. The 'DEMO' indicator will flash and then go out.
Tips and Advice
- Sort Laundry: By fabric type (cotton, synthetics, wool), color (separate whites, colors, wash new colors separately), and delicates (use a laundry bag for small items like socks or items with hooks like bras).
- Empty Pockets: Coins, keys, or other items can damage the machine or drum. Check all pockets and buttons.
- Use Detergent Sparingly: Follow dosage recommendations to optimize results, prevent residue, and save money.
- Use Lower Temperatures & Longer Durations: Generally more energy-efficient.
- Observe Load Sizes: Do not overload the machine to save water and energy.
- Spin Speed Affects Noise/Moisture: Higher spin speeds increase noise but reduce residual moisture.
